Artificial Intelligence in Healthcare
Artificial intelligence (AI) is becoming one of the most influential technologies in modern healthcare. AI analyzes large volumes of medical data to support healthcare professionals in making faster and more accurate decisions.
AI applications include:
- Clinical decision support
- Medical image analysis
- Predictive analytics
- Personalized treatment recommendations
- Administrative automation
- Patient risk assessment
Rather than replacing healthcare professionals, AI enhances their ability to deliver informed and efficient care.

Remote Patient Monitoring
Remote patient monitoring enables healthcare providers to track patient health outside traditional clinical settings.
Connected devices can monitor:
- Blood pressure
- Heart rate
- Blood glucose levels
- Oxygen saturation
- Physical activity
Continuous monitoring allows healthcare professionals to detect potential health concerns early and provide timely intervention.

Predictive Analytics
Predictive analytics uses healthcare data to identify trends and anticipate future healthcare needs.
Healthcare providers use predictive analytics to:
- Identify high-risk patients
- Prevent hospital readmissions
- Support early disease detection
- Improve resource planning
- Enhance preventive care
These insights enable proactive healthcare rather than reactive treatment.
Internet of Medical Things (IoMT)
The Internet of Medical Things connects medical devices through secure digital networks.
Examples include:
- Smart monitoring equipment
- Connected diagnostic devices
- Remote monitoring systems
- Wearable sensors
- Home healthcare devices
Connected technologies improve information sharing while supporting continuous patient monitoring.
